/****************************************************************************
* Included Files
****************************************************************************/
#include <assert.h>
#include <debug.h>
#include "graphics/nxwidgets/clabelgrid.hxx"
#include "graphics/nxwidgets/clabel.hxx"
/****************************************************************************
* Pre-Processor Definitions
****************************************************************************/
/****************************************************************************
* CLabelGrid Method Implementations
****************************************************************************/
using namespace NXWidgets;
CLabelGrid::CLabelGrid(CWidgetControl* pWidgetControl, nxgl_coord_t x, nxgl_coord_t y,
nxgl_coord_t width, nxgl_coord_t height, int cols, int rows):
CNxWidget(pWidgetControl, x, y, width, height, 0, 0),
m_cols(cols), m_rows(rows)
{
setPermeable(true); // To allow easier relayouting
int cell_width = width / m_cols;
int cell_height = height / m_cols;
for (int row = 0; row < m_rows; row++)
{
m_rowheights.push_back(-1); // -1 signifies automatic sizing
}
for (int col = 0; col < m_cols; col++)
{
m_colwidths.push_back(-1);
}
for (int row = 0; row < m_rows; row++)
{
for (int col = 0; col < m_cols; col++)
{
CLabel *label = new CLabel(pWidgetControl, col * cell_width, row * cell_height,
cell_width, cell_height, "");
this->addWidget(label);
m_labels.push_back(label);
}
}
}
CLabel& CLabelGrid::at(int col, int row)
{
assert(col >= 0 && col < m_cols);
assert(row >= 0 && row < m_rows);
return *m_labels.at(row * m_cols + col);
}
void CLabelGrid::onResize(nxgl_coord_t width, nxgl_coord_t height)
{
this->disableDrawing();
// Count the number of automatically sized columns and rows and
// space available to them.
int autocols = 0;
int fixedwidth = 0;
for (int i = 0; i < m_cols; i++)
{
if (m_colwidths.at(i) < 0)
{
autocols++;
}
else
{
fixedwidth += m_colwidths.at(i);
}
}
int autorows = 0;
int fixedheight = 0;
for (int i = 0; i < m_rows; i++)
{
if (m_rowheights.at(i) < 0)
{
autorows++;
}
else
{
fixedheight += m_rowheights.at(i);
}
}
// Avoid divide by zero
if (autocols == 0)
{
autocols = 1;
}
if (autorows == 0)
{
autorows = 1;
}
// Divide the space among the rows and columns
int auto_width = (width - fixedwidth) / autocols;
int auto_height = (height - fixedheight) / autorows;
int y = 0;
for (int row = 0; row < m_rows; row++)
{
int h = m_rowheights.at(row);
if (h < 0)
{
h = auto_height;
}
int x = 0;
for (int col = 0; col < m_cols; col++)
{
int w = m_colwidths.at(col);
if (w < 0)
{
w = auto_width;
}
this->at(col, row).changeDimensions(x, y, w, h);
ginfo("G %d %d: %d %d %d %d\n", col, row, x, y, w, h);
x += w;
}
y += h;
}
this->enableDrawing();
redraw();
}
void CLabelGrid::setColumnWidth(int col, int width)
{
m_colwidths.at(col) = width;
onResize(getWidth(), getHeight());
}
void CLabelGrid::setRowHeight(int row, int height)
{
m_rowheights.at(row) = height;
onResize(getWidth(), getHeight());
}
void CLabelGrid::setBackgroundColor(nxgl_mxpixel_t color)
{
CNxWidget::setBackgroundColor(color);
for (int row = 0; row < m_rows; row++)
{
for (int col = 0; col < m_cols; col++)
{
this->at(col, row).setBackgroundColor(color);
}
}
}
void CLabelGrid::setBorderless(bool borderless)
{
CNxWidget::setBorderless(borderless);
for (int row = 0; row < m_rows; row++)
{
for (int col = 0; col < m_cols; col++)
{
this->at(col, row).setBorderless(borderless);
}
}
}
void CLabelGrid::useWidgetStyle(const CWidgetStyle* style)
{
CNxWidget::useWidgetStyle(style);
for (int row = 0; row < m_rows; row++)
{
for (int col = 0; col < m_cols; col++)
{
this->at(col, row).useWidgetStyle(style);
}
}
}
